gpt4 book ai didi

c# - 如何从 DateTime 获取 12 小时日期

转载 作者:太空狗 更新时间:2023-10-29 19:49:24 25 4
gpt4 key购买 nike

当我获得 DateTime.Hour 属性时,我总是获得 24 小时时间(所以下午 6 点会给我 18)。

我如何获得“12 小时”时间,所以下午 6 点只给我 6。

我显然可以自己进行检查,但我假设有一个内置函数可以做到这一点。

最佳答案

怎么样:

DateTime.Hour % 12 

那当然会给出 0-11……你想要 1-12 吗?如果是这样:

((DateTime.Hour + 11) % 12) + 1

认为没有任何更简单的内置...

关于c# - 如何从 DateTime 获取 12 小时日期,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/1306161/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com